How to remove a litter box from cats? - in detail

Removing a litter box from cats requires a thoughtful and gradual approach to ensure the transition is smooth and stress-free for your feline companions. Begin by observing your cats’ current litter box habits, including how often they use it and their preferred locations. Cats are creatures of habit, so abrupt changes can lead to anxiety or inappropriate elimination. Start by introducing an alternative solution, such as training your cats to use an outdoor area or a designated indoor toilet system. If transitioning outdoors, ensure the area is safe, easily accessible, and free from potential threats like predators or harsh weather. For indoor alternatives, consider using a cat toilet training kit, which gradually replaces the litter box with a flushable system. Transition slowly by reducing the amount of litter in the box over time while encouraging your cats to explore the new option. Place the new setup near the original litter box initially, then gradually move it to the desired location. Positive reinforcement is crucial—reward your cats with treats, praise, or affection when they use the new system. Monitor their behavior closely during the transition, and be patient, as some cats may take longer to adapt. If your cats show signs of stress or refuse to use the new system, consider consulting a veterinarian or feline behaviorist for guidance. Once your cats are consistently using the alternative solution, you can remove the litter box entirely. Clean the area thoroughly to eliminate any lingering odors that might attract your cats back to the old spot. Remember, each cat is unique, so the process may vary depending on their personality and preferences. By taking a gradual, patient, and positive approach, you can successfully remove the litter box while maintaining your cats’ comfort and well-being.
